`
Aether
  • 浏览: 13876 次
  • 性别: Icon_minigender_1
  • 来自: 深圳
最近访客 更多访客>>
社区版块
存档分类
最新评论

Hadoop从零开始(一)——环境准备

 
阅读更多

 一、Linux虚拟机安装


Hadoop要运行在Unix/Linux环境上面,以自己现有的条件来说,无非是以下三个选择:

1、在Windows上面安装cygwin,模拟Linux环境。优点是简单可行,方便调试,缺点是非真实Linux环境,而且貌似对win7的支持不是很好;

2、在Windows上面安装虚拟机,虚拟机中的Linux环境和真实的Linux几乎没有什么区别;

3、独立安装Linux系统,或者在现有的电脑上面安装双系统(Windows和Linux)


综合考虑,选择第二种方案,在现有的win7系统上面用虚拟机安装Linux。我选择的虚拟机是VMware Workstation7. 高版本的VMware有个好处,就是安装Linux的时候可以自动识别一些版本,实现快速安装。Linux版本用的是Red Hat Enterprise Linux 5, 选择企业版的原因是自带了很多系统应用,以后不需要自己费事装了。


安装时可以把虚拟机位置选择在非C盘目录下,其他默认即可。系统默认配置了NAT网络,虚拟机里可以联网。如果后续上不了网了,可以检查是否设置了正确的网络连接:




另外,也要注意VMnet的服务是否已经开启:



 

二、JDK安装


JDK的Linux版本可以从这个地址下载:http://www.oracle.com/technetwork/java/javase/downloads/jdk-6u25-download-346242.html 。建议下载1.6以上版本。

这里下载的是prm.bin版本:jdk-6u25-linux-i586-rpm.bin

在保持下载文件的目录中,运行


chmod +x jdk-6u25-linux-i586-rpm.bin

 

加上执行权限。

然后运行:

./jdk-6u25-linux-i586-rpm.bin


生成rpm版本。

 

继续执行:

rpm -ivh jdk-6u25-linux-i586-rpm.rpm

 

进行安装。


  默认的安装路径是 /usr/java.


三、Java环境变量配置


打开/etc/profile.djava.sh文件,

 

vi /etc/profile.d/java.sh

 

(关于文本编辑命令vi,知道ESC-切换指令;o-最末行插入;a-光标处插入;:x-保持退出;:q!-不保存退出 即可)

 

添加:

 


#set java envionment
JAVA_HOME=/usr/java/jdk-6u25
CLASSPATH=.:$JAVA_HOME/lib.tools.jar
PATH=$JAVA_HOME/bin:$PATH
 

(注意:Linux中环境变量链接用冒号而不是分号; =之间不能有空格)

完成后用
java -version
echo $JAVA_HOME
 来验证是否安装配置成功。


hadoop的安装和配置问题比较多,留到下一篇继续总结。

 

  • 大小: 46.2 KB
  • 大小: 24.1 KB
分享到:
评论

相关推荐

Global site tag (gtag.js) - Google Analytics